ABB Appoints New Division Heads in North America

May 1, 2008

ARTICLE TOOLS
EmailEmailPrintPrintReprintsReprintsshareShare



Greg Scheu to head Power Products, Rick Hepperla moves to Automation Products.
 
ABB announced two key appointments to its North American management team: Greg Scheu, currently senior vice president of the company’s Automation Products division in North America, will now head the company’s Power Products division in North America, the largest of ABB’s businesses in the region; and filling Scheu’s vacancy in Automation Products for North America will be Rick Hepperla.

Hepperla currently serves as Local Business Unit manager of ABB’s North American low voltage drives unit based in New Berlin, WI. Enrique Santacana, president and CEO of ABB Inc., noted that the moves reflected the company’s bullish outlook on the North American market.

“We’ve enjoyed market-leading success over the past several years, and this region had a lot to do with that,” said Santacana.  “Greg and Rick have both been instrumental in the execution of our overall strategy focusing on energy efficiency, grid reliability and industrial productivity.  I look forward to working closely with both of them going forward.”

Both Scheu and Hepperla will report to Santacana as well as taking up roles in the global management teams of  their respective divisions, Scheu reporting to Bernhard Jucker in Power Products and Hepperla to Tom Sjoekvist in Automation Products.

Scheu will focus on the strategic development and continued profitable growth of Power Products in the region, focusing particularly on the growing need of utilities and industrial customers for reliable electricity. Since joining ABB in 2001, Scheu has held several senior leadership positions in the Automation Products division, most recently as Region Division manager for North America.

Hepperla will focus on the strategic development and continued profitable growth of Automation Products in the region. He joined ABB in 2003 as Local Business Unit manager of low voltage drives in the U.S., and guided the unit to record performance.
